- The distance between Paranagua, Brazil and Rolle Pass, Italy is approximately 10,024 km or 6,229 mi.
- To reach Paranagua in this distance one would set out from Rolle Pass bearing 231.6°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Paranagua bearing 216.9° or SW .
- Paranagua has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Rolle Pass has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Paranagua is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Rolle Pass is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 17.1 °C (30.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.3 °C (13.1°F) less in Paranagua.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 875.2 mm (34.5 in) more which is equivalent to 875.2 l/m² (21.48 US gal/ft²) or 8,752,000 l/ha (935,647 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20° higher in Paranagua than in Rolle Pass.
- Relative humidity levels are 9.2%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 18°C (32.3°F) higher.
